#!/usr/bin/env python3
|
|
"""Collect server runtime stats (uptime, top, cgroup, mounts) and return as JSON."""
|
|
|
|
import json
|
|
import subprocess
|
|
|
|
|
|
def cmd(args, splitlines=False):
|
|
try:
|
|
result = subprocess.run(
|
|
args,
|
|
capture_output=True,
|
|
text=True,
|
|
timeout=30,
|
|
)
|
|
out = (result.stdout + result.stderr).strip()
|
|
|
|
if splitlines:
|
|
return out.splitlines()
|
|
|
|
return out
|
|
|
|
except Exception as e:
|
|
return f"ERROR: {e}"
|
|
|
|
|
|
def read_file(path):
|
|
try:
|
|
with open(path) as f:
|
|
return f.read().strip().splitlines()
|
|
except FileNotFoundError:
|
|
return None
|
|
|
|
|
|
def main():
|
|
stats = {}
|
|
|
|
stats["uptime"] = cmd(["uptime"])
|
|
stats["top"] = cmd(["sh", "-c", "top -b -n 1 | head -n 3"], splitlines=True)
|
|
stats["cgroup"] = read_file("/proc/self/cgroup")
|
|
stats["mounts"] = cmd(["mount"], splitlines=True)
|
|
|
|
print(json.dumps(stats, indent=2))
|
|
|
|
|
|
if __name__ == "__main__":
|
|
main()
